• Survivalblog.comWhen you look at the numbers, it is shocking how much time we spend in our beloved vehicles. Americans are in their cars on average 48 minutes per day and 38 hours per year stuck in traffic. If you were to calculate this it would lead to approximately 300 hours per year, or almost 13 days just behind the wheel. And this is merely the average. Some people spend a lot more time than this in their car. According to statistics, nearly 128 million Americans commute to work with approximately 75% of them driving alone.
